[0028] It is known that terahertz waves can pass through most plastic materials, paper, ceramics and other non-metallic substances, especially also through common packaging materials and common packaged substances (powders and liquids), that is, These substances are said to be transparent to terahertz-radiation.
[0029] It is also known that each electromagnetic wave requires a certain runtime t ("Runtime") when passing through a transparent medium, which is multiplied by the calculated index ("Refractive Index") n and the corresponding geometric length L of the transparent medium proportional. The product of the calculation index n and the geometric length L is also called the optical length. The running time t is correspondingly calculated by the following formula:
[0030] t = L · n c ,
[0031] Among them, "c" represents the speed of light in vacuum,...
